WebPeople who do not tolerate fructans well can even experience gastrointestinal problems after consuming a dish containing small amounts of onion salt, onion powder or a broth made with onions. If onions induce severe stomach cramps, it is very likely that garlic, Brussels sprouts, watermelon and artichoke will cause the same problems. WebFeb 1, 2024 · Side effects. How much to take. Dr Oz said “beano has changed my ... WebJan 6, 2024 · To prevent excess gas, it may help to: Eliminate certain foods. Common gas-causing offenders include beans, peas, lentils, cabbage, onions, broccoli, cauliflower, whole-grain foods, mushrooms, certain fruits, and beer and other carbonated drinks. Try removing one food at a time to see if your gas improves. Read labels.

WebDec 21, 2024 · Allicin is a compound that may help ease inflammation and block free radicals, unstable molecules that harm cells and tissues in your body. 1 The compound is one of garlic's primary active components and gives it its distinct taste and scent. 2. The amino acid alliin is a chemical found in fresh garlic and is a precursor of allicin.
